Video Transcript


Speaker: Jack, Licensed Mental Health Clinician

Please introduce yourself and tell us about your role at Northern Human Services.

Jack: Hi, my name is Jack I am a clinician in the Berlin Mental Health Center. I wanted to take a moment and, and talk about the benefits at Northern. The benefits that Northern have are quite competitive. Health, retirement, insurance, paid time off. As well as if you're a clinician coming out of graduate school, supervision towards licensure, which is great because you get paired up with a, supervisor who's a licensed clinician; has great insight into what to discuss with clients, but also has the expertise and can give you very good guidance. The supervision has been phenomenal for me over the past few years at Northern. And that's really a big part of what I do and why I stay there, is the benefits. Additionally, there's also a student loan repayment and if you're coming out of graduate school with - whether it be $10,000 or $100,000 in student loan debt - you can get help paying that down and that's something that I'm participating in at Northern. It is making a big difference in, our family's financial wellness. So, give Northern a shot. It's a great, agency, wonderful people. And it's been a real pleasure to be a part of that organization for the last five years.

What benefits are the most important to you as an employee of Northern?

Jack: What benefits are the most important to you as an employee of Northern? There are several, and I'll outline them. One is the health insurance, health and dental, which is very competitive and I have a large family, so I know that my family is taken care of. Two are the retirement benefits. that Northern does a match for. And then, most importantly, to where I am now is, student loan repayment. There are various programs that Northern supports employees with, I'm in one such program and when all is said and done, I should have about half of my student loan debt paid off. Thanks to that program that Northern is very supportive of. And there's definitely many other benefits that are very, very good and Northern invests in their workforce and we're very well taken care of.
